//! ## Understanding the types of this module
|
||||
//!
|
||||
//! Push rules are grouped in `RuleSet`s, and are grouped in five kinds (for
|
||||
//! more details about the different kind of rules, see the `Ruleset` documentation,
|
||||
//! or the specification). These five kinds are:
|
||||
//!
|
||||
//! - content rules
|
||||
//! - override rules
|
||||
//! - underride rules
|
||||
//! - room rules
|
||||
//! - sender rules
|
||||
//!
|
||||
//! Each of these kind of rule has a corresponding type, that is
|
||||
//! just a wrapper arround another type:
|
||||
//!
|
||||
//! - `PushRule` for room and sender rules
|
||||
//! - `ConditionalPushRule` for override and underride rules: push rules that may depend on a
|
||||
//! condition
|
||||
//! - `PatternedPushRules` for content rules, that can filter events based on a pattern to trigger
|
||||
//! the rule or not
|
||||
//!
|
||||
//! Having these wrapper types allows to tell at the type level what kind of rule you are
|
||||
//! handling, and makes sure the `Ruleset::add` method adds your rule to the correct field
|
||||
//! of `Ruleset`, and that rules that are not of the same kind are never mixed even if they share
|
||||
//! the same representation.
|
||||
//!
|
||||
//! It is still possible to write code that is generic over a representation by manipulating
|
||||
//! `PushRule`, `ConditonalPushRule` or `PatternedPushRule` directly, instead of the wrappers.
|
||||
//!
|
||||
//! There is also the `AnyPushRule` type that is the most generic form of push rule, with all
|
||||
//! the possible fields.
